How many days do you need for this Oregon route?
Eight days is possible for travelers comfortable changing locations often. Ten to eleven days would create a better balance between driving, photography, hikes, meals, and unplanned stops.
What was my favorite town?
Depoe Bay stood out because the compact harbor, bridge, whale watching, and nearby viewpoints created so much interest in a small area. Newport offered more variety, but Depoe Bay felt especially memorable.
Where did we see whales?
We watched gray whales from the Depoe Bay area, including viewpoints near the bridge and shoreline. Wildlife is never guaranteed, so allow time to scan the water rather than treating it as a quick stop.
Which lighthouse area was my favorite?
Yaquina Head was my favorite overall photography area because the lighthouse, beach, offshore rocks, birds, and weather created several very different compositions. Heceta Head was the more intimate and layered lighthouse scene.
What was the best sunset?
Cannon Beach and Bandon were the strongest coastal sunsets for me. Sparks Lake and the Columbia River Gorge offered completely different inland sunset experiences.
Is Thor’s Well dangerous?
The rocky shoreline around Thor’s Well can be hazardous when waves, surge, tides, or slippery surfaces are involved. Observe from a conservative distance, check conditions, and never assume another visitor’s position is safe.
Can Multnomah Falls be photographed without people?
It can happen briefly, but patience is required. Rather than expecting an empty landmark, compose in advance and be ready when a short opening appears around the bridge or viewing area.
Do you need all-wheel drive?
The main route described here follows established highways and common visitor roads, but conditions can change. Vehicle choice should reflect the season, forecast, side trips, and current road information rather than the itinerary alone.
What should photographers pack?
A wide-angle lens, telephoto lens, tripod, polarizer, rain protection, several lens cloths, layered clothing, and a simple way to protect equipment from sand and spray covered most of my needs.
Is Highway 101 worth driving?
Yes. The value is not only in the major destinations but in the ability to stop for changing weather, wildlife, viewpoints, beaches, and small coastal towns along the way.
